New badge is a baddie fume fans

FURIOUS Doctor Who fans have blasted BBC bosses for exterminating the famous Time Lord's old logo.

Devotees have swamped the Beeb with complaints after it redesigned the 41-year-old badge.

It had followed the same format —Doctor title on a starry universe background — since the beginning in 1963.

But for the long-awaited ninth series, design teams at BBC Wales and London-based Insect Design have put it on an orange backdrop (above).

Dr Who buffs have gone nuts on No-go logo .. 80s style fansites, dubbing it "dull" and "atrocious". One, Phillip Wainwright said: "It looks like the old logo has been blown up by a Dalek."

And another follower said: "I would be curious to know the corporate reason why it was chosen to re-launch a character beloved by millions."

Last night Sirus Deacon, from the Doctor Who fan store in East Ham, London, admitted: "Fans are particularly strong-minded and they don't like change. But I think it's great."

Other changes in next year's new series with Christopher Eccleston, 40, include flying daleks.
